Severe plastic deformation (SPD) processes for metals

2008

Abstract Processes of severe plastic deformation (SPD) are defined as metal forming processes in which a very large plastic strain is imposed on a bulk process in order to make an ultra-fine grained metal. The objective of the SPD processes for creating ultra-fine grained metal is to produce lightweight parts by using high strength metal for the safety and reliability of micro-parts and for environmental harmony. In this keynote paper, the fabrication process of equal channel angular pressing (ECAP), accumulative roll-bonding (ARB), high pressure torsion (HPT), and others are introduced, and the properties of metals processed by the SPD processes are shown. Role-specific critical success factors in incident management : case energy management system company

2010

The main goal of the thesis is to find out the Critical Success Factors (CSF) for the roles involved in the Incident Management Process (IMP). As Incident Management is often among the first IT service management processes that organizations implement, more understanding on the process is needed. The thesis approaches the subject based on the roles involved in the process. To define the subject matter, the emerging branch of services science is presented based on literature along with the concepts of IT service management and Service Level Agreements (SLA).
